The overview below groups typical Wood Ramp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Dacula, GA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or wood ramp repairs in Dacula, GA, range from $150 to $400.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few boards or tightening components, fall within this range. Larger or more complex repairs may cost more but are less common.
Partial Replacement - When replacing sections of a wood ramp, local contractors often charge between $600 and $1,500. Projects of this size are common for aging or damaged ramps requiring moderate updates. Full replacement is less frequent but can cost significantly more.
Full Ramp Replacement - Complete replacement of a wood ramp typically costs between $2,000 and $5,000, depending on size and complexity. Many projects in this category are mid-sized installations, while larger, custom designs can push costs higher.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Custom-designed or extensive wood ramp installations can range from $5,000 to $10,000 or more. These projects are less common but are necessary for complex accessibility needs or large commercial properties in the Dacula area.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of wood are used for building ramps? Local contractors typically use a variety of woods such as pressure-treated lumber, cedar, or composite materials to ensure durability and safety for ramp construction.
Can wood ramps be customized to fit specific spaces? Yes, service providers can design and build wood ramps tailored to unique dimensions and accessibility needs within residential or commercial properties.
Are wood ramps suitable for outdoor use? When properly treated and maintained, wood ramps are suitable for outdoor environments and can withstand weather conditions common in areas like Dacula, GA.
What safety features are included in wood ramp services? Local contractors often incorporate features such as handrails, non-slip surfaces, and appropriate slope angles to enhance safety and accessibility.
How do professionals ensure the quality of a wood ramp installation? Service providers follow industry best practices for framing, support, and finishing to ensure the ramp is stable, secure, and long-lasting.
